Policy & Advocacy

Universities are a powerful contributor to the region's economic prosperity, social and cultural development, talent attraction and retention, productivity and competitiveness.

 


AAU Champions of Higher Education

The AAU Champions of Higher Education program provides a platform for university leaders to share their point of view on the importance of strong universities to the region's future economic prosperity and social & cultural development.
